Flor Residence
Aerial View
Architecturally, this high-end residential project perfectly captures the sophisticated, upscale character of Bucharest’s Floreasca district by balancing clean modernist lines with intimate human scale. The building’s massing is defined by a bold grid of crisp, white composite floor plates that cantilever outward, creating generous private terraces that wrap around the corners of the structure. The street-level facade is deeply recessed beneath a warm, timber-clad soffit, establishing a welcoming, sheltered entry plaza that seamlessly transitions from the public sidewalk to the private interior. By staggering the upper stories and employing expansive structural glass facades, the design maximizes natural daylight infiltration while maintaining a sleek, lightweight profile that respects and subtly elevates the surrounding premium residential fabric.
From an ArchViz perspective, the visualizations display an exceptional command of twilight lighting dynamics, material physics, and accurate environmental integration. The rendering artists have masterfully captured the “blue hour,” utilizing a deep, desaturated sky dome that allows the interior spaces to glow like an urban lantern. The contrast between the cool, ambient exterior illumination and the warm, high-CRI interior lighting accentuates the internal double-height spaces, raking beautifully across the textured stone wall tiles and minimalist furniture. Meticulous attention is paid to surface reflections; the pristine glass balustrades, polished facade cladding, and damp asphalt street tiles throw crisp, highly accurate specular highlights that ground the 3D model into its real-world environment. Highly detailed 3D assets—from the high-fidelity luxury vehicles to the precisely scattered urban greenery and carefully placed human entourage—infuse the scene with an elite, lived-in atmosphere.
